Since 1925, the City of Deerfield Beach Parks and Recreation Department has been vital to the quality of life of our community and residents. Today, the Department is comprised of seven divisions that include: Administration, Recreation, Athletics, Aquatics, Waterfront Operations, Park Maintenance and Cemetery.
Our residents enjoy over 470 acres of parks, nature preserves, green spaces, medians, right-of-ways, and our two (2) municipal cemeteries. Deerfield Beach offers its residents over 50 park locations ranging in size from large regional parks, neighborhood parks and multiple smaller pocket parks that are located throughout the City. Our residents can visit and enjoy over twenty (20) playgrounds, tot-lots, outdoor basketball courts and tennis courts located throughout our park system.
Our recreation facilities and complexes include: 4 Community Centers, a Teen Center, a Tennis Center, Gymnasium, Aquatics Center and Athletic Complex. The department also operates and maintains our mile-long Blue Wave Award winning beach and 976-foot International Fishing Pier.
We offer a wide variety of recreation and athletic programs throughout the year for residents of all ages, interests and abilities. Recreation programs include numerous special interest classes, after school programs and multiple summer camps. Additional recreational, social and cultural programs are available at our community centers.
The department sponsors a wide variety of special events throughout the year including the annual Festival of the Arts, Fourth of July Celebration, Ocean Brews and Blues, Pioneer Days, Boots on the Beach, MLK Weekend Celebration, and other beach events and concerts, plus other year-round holiday-themed events.
